Who was Charles Reed Peers?
Sir Charles Reed Peers, CBE, FRIBA, FSA was an English architect, archaeologist and preservationist. After a 10 year gap following the death of Lieutenant General Augustus Pitt Rivers in 1900, Peers became England's second Inspector of Ancient Monuments from 1910 and was then the first Chief Inspector of Ancient Monuments from 1913 to 1933.
